   Speed-based throttle contained 2 algorithms:
   
   * Simpler that throttled when current marking speed was higher than average 
CP speed
   * More complex one that first computed max acceptable marking speed (taking 
into account clean pages ratio and average CP speed) and then throttled if 
current marking speed was higher than the acceptable speed AND the current 
dirty ratio was higher than the acceptable dirty ratio
   
   The first one did not take into account the clean pages that we still had, 
so it throttled bursts even in situations when the buffering power of the clean 
pages was still enough to smooth the bursts. Also, the second algorithm seems 
to be more general than the first one, but more adaptive. That's why this 
commit removes the first algorithm.
